Netflix has released their new series “Zero Day” which strikes an odd resemblance to reality… or an alternate reality. The series started production in November 2022, and was greenlit in March of 2023, 16 months before Joe Biden dropped out of the U.S. Presidential race.
Robert De Niro stars in the show as a former President appearing to suffer from dementia. De Niro’s character “inexplicably” dropped out of the race for his second term, and did not seek office again. As a result a black woman, who could easily be classified as a Kamala Harris doppelganger took the Oval Office.
In the series, a major cyber attack results in 3,000+ people dying. De Niro’s character is appointed by the President to a commission investigating the attack. As it would turn out, behind the attack is a tech billionaire who owns a social media platform. One of her co-conspirators is the conservative speaker of the house, who looks almost identical to former Republican Speaker, Kevin McCarthy.
Throughout the series, the former President (Robert De Niro) who looks very similar to former President Joe Biden, has several confused episodes where he breaks down during speeches, fails to answer questions, becomes confused about the people around him or his belongings, and forgets people in his life.
Oddly enough, similar to Joe Biden, the former President in the show lost his son, and has a daughter. Joe Biden lost his son Beau to brain cancer. In the show, the dementia-ridden former President lost his son to a drug overdose. De Niro’s character also has a staffer who he treats as a son.
